Hey, welcome to the on-call rotation! Quick heads-up: template rendering in Plumeworks has been slow since the Quillstone release, especially on the dashboard views. If you see render times spike past 800ms, don't panic — usually it's the partial cache going cold. Marnie wrote up the whole diagnosis flow, and it's worth a skim before your first shift.

operations page: https://jenkins.torvadyn.local/build/deploy/display/pages/611247f0a622ae80

### Account Recovery Fragment — Glimmercache Incident

Context for the security reviewer: during the Glimmercache memory-leak investigation (image thumbnails never evicted, heap growth ~40MB/hr), the diagnostics account was auto-suspended after repeated privileged heap dumps. To restore it, verify the suspension reason in the audit trail matches code LEAK-DIAG, confirm the requester holds current on-call rotation at Thornquist Labs, then complete recovery by entering the passphrase recorded below.

strongbox words: druvan-lamys-eliius-jorax-istox-soreth-ulays-gilix-ralix-oliiel-norwyn-casvan-praius

# Artifact Signing — Digestor Scheduler

All builds of the Larkmont batch digest scheduler must be signed before the cron fleet will schedule them. The scheduler bundles email digests hourly, so an unsigned artifact silently skips a window — always verify after upload. New team members: signing happens in the Coppergate pipeline, never locally. Verification on the fleet side uses a single trusted key. The current signing key follows.

deploy key for kagup-bawig: bky9_ZMq28eTw9

It ingests lockfiles from every Fernholt repo nightly and renders the transitive dependency tree, flagging anything with a known advisory in red. From a security angle, the interesting bits are the lockfile parser (untrusted input!) and the advisory feed sync, which runs with read-only credentials. The UI itself is internal-only and auth-gated. Architecture notes, parser fuzzing results, and the threat model write-up are all collected on the page below.

dashboard of taduf-yagap = https://confluence.tolvaqsys.internal/display/display/projects/display